Beefy Rice Skillet  Recipe
recipes

Beefy Rice Skillet

Lean beef, brown rice, vegetables and juicy tomatoes make a delicious one-skillet dish

Ingredients

  • 1 pound lean ground beef (93% lean)
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 2 cups lower sodium beef broth
  • 1 can (14.5 oz each) Hunt's® Petite Diced Tomatoes, undrained
  • 2 cups frozen mixed vegetables
  • 1-1/2 cups instant brown rice, uncooked

Directions

  1. Cook beef with salt and garlic powder in deep 12-inch skillet over medium-high heat until crumbled and no longer pink. Add all remaining ingredients to skillet. Stir to combine.
  2. Bring to a boil. Cover and reduce heat to medium-low. Cook 5 minutes or until rice is tender and mixture is of desired consistency.

Cook's Tip

A large saucepan or Dutch oven may be substituted for the deep skillet.
